Frequently Asked Questions about short term rentals in Alabama

  • What attractions should one visit during a week-long stay in Alabama?

    A week in Alabama offers a taste of its diverse offerings. You could explore the historic districts of Mobile, visiting the USS Alabama Battleship Memorial Park and the Mobile Carnival Museum. Then, head inland to explore the natural beauty of the Gulf Shores and Orange Beach, enjoying the beaches and state parks. Consider a visit to the majestic Cathedral Caverns State Park near Huntsville, showcasing impressive stalactites and stalagmites. For history buffs, a trip to Montgomery, the state capital, with its Civil Rights Institute and the First White House of the Confederacy, is a must.

  • What attractions should one visit when spending a month in Alabama?

    With a month, you can delve deeper into Alabama's regions. Start with the coastal areas, exploring Dauphin Island Sea Lab and the beaches of Gulf Shores and Orange Beach. Then, journey north to Huntsville, home to the US Space & Rocket Center and the impressive Huntsville Botanical Garden. Explore the charming towns of the Appalachian foothills, perhaps hiking in Cheaha State Park, Alabama's highest point. Don't miss exploring the historical sites of Montgomery and Selma, significant locations in the Civil Rights Movement. Finally, experience the vibrant culture of Birmingham, visiting the Birmingham Civil Rights Institute and the Barber Vintage Motorsports Museum.

  • Can visitors to Alabama witness any unique natural cycles, like cherry blossom season or autumn colors?

    Alabama doesn't have widespread cherry blossoms like some areas of the country. However, autumn in Alabama offers stunning foliage in the northern parts of the state, particularly in the Appalachian foothills and around Cheaha State Park. The best time to see the fall colors is typically from late October to early November.

  • What are the most meaningful ways to engage with locals and discover the culture in Alabama?

    To connect with Alabama's culture, visit local farmers' markets, like the one in Birmingham's Pepper Place, to sample regional produce and interact with vendors. Attend a performance at the Alabama Shakespeare Festival in Montgomery or explore the vibrant music scene in clubs in cities like Birmingham and Mobile. Consider visiting a local historical society or museum to learn about the state's rich past. Many towns also host regular community events which offer a chance to meet locals.

  • Are there any distinctive cultural activities or hands-on workshops in Alabama?

    Alabama offers various cultural experiences. The Alabama Folk School in Mentone provides workshops in traditional crafts like pottery and woodworking. Several locations offer hands-on experiences related to Southern cuisine, from cooking classes to farm-to-table dining experiences. Many art museums, like the Birmingham Museum of Art, offer classes and workshops.
  • What are some secret spots or hidden treasures to visit in Alabama?

    While many places are well-known, some lesser-visited gems include the Dismals Canyon in Phil Campbell, known for its unique ecosystem and waterfalls. Exploring the natural bridge at Natural Bridge Caverns near Fort Payne offers a unique experience. The small town of Mentone in the northern part of the state offers stunning views and charming shops.

  • What are the most popular festivals in Alabama?

    Alabama hosts numerous festivals throughout the year. The National Shrimp Festival in Gulf Shores is a major event. The Panoply Arts Festival in Huntsville showcases visual and performing arts. The annual Blessing of the Fleet in Bayou La Batre is a unique cultural event honoring the fishing community. Many smaller towns and cities host unique festivals reflecting local traditions.
  • Where should one try the best local food in Alabama?

    Alabama's culinary scene is diverse. For barbecue, try Dreamland BBQ in Tuscaloosa. For fresh seafood, explore the restaurants along the Gulf Coast in Gulf Shores and Orange Beach. In Birmingham, you'll find a range of restaurants offering Southern cuisine with a modern twist. Montgomery offers historic restaurants serving traditional Southern dishes. Don't forget to try the local variations of fried chicken.
